Nominative
Subject of Clause
Complement of Verb to be (adj)
Vocative
to address, to call someone
Accusative
Object of Transitive Verb
after prepositions
Genitive
“of” possession/partitive
Dative
“to” or “for” (Indirect Object)
Ablative
“by”, “with”, “from” (without Prep)
after prepositions
Used with verbs “to say to”, “to give to”, “to show to”
Dative
Dative pronouns
mihi, tibi, eī, nōbis, vōbis, eīs
Verbs Taking Dative
resistere - to resist sb
persuādere - to persuade sb
imperāre - to order sb
placēre - to please sb
iratus est - to anger sb
accedere - to approach sb
succurrere - to (run to) help sb
occurrēre - to (run to) meet sb
